As I started off to work this morning my '97 GT's ABS light came on and every time I started to let my clutch out the car tried to die. I limped back to the garage, shut down and then restarted. The car ran fine all the way to work. When I got to work and parked I shut down again and tried to restart just to test the waters. No power at all. Nothing. No warning bell, lights or radio.
I took the battery out and brought it to Sears. They tested it and said it was fine. I put it back in the car, tightened it down and it fired right up. I shut down and restarted at least 7 times, running accessories and the charge needle went right up to where it usually is every time I drive the car.
A little history:
When I first got the car in October of 2003 I had a grounding issue where the engine wouldn't accelerate and all the gauges and lights went haywire. The motor mounts had just been replaced and I had to tighten down the ground strap a little more.
Recently, my fuel gauge has been reading full sometimes on startup and then gradually going back down to where I know it should be.
Alternator? Ground strap again?
